Understanding UK Safety Standards
Before searching styles, it is crucial to understand the safety policies governing kids's beds in the UK. Safety ought to always determine the last purchase.
- British Standards (BS EN 747): This is the security standard for bunk beds and high beds in the UK and Europe. It controls the structural stability, maximum mattress density for the leading bunk, and guardrail heights.
- Guardrails: The top bunk bed for adults uk needs to include guardrails on all sides, with particular clearance requirements above the mattress top to prevent rolls and falls.
- Ladder Positioning: Ladders needs to be firmly fixed, angled properly for climbing, and function large, non-slip actions.
Top Tip: Always examine the manufacturer's standards concerning bed mattress thickness for the leading bunk. If a mattress is too thick, it reduces the efficient height of the guardrail, presenting a security danger.
Types of Bunk Beds Available in the UK
The UK furnishings market offers a varied variety of setups to fit various family requirements.
1. Standard Twin-over-Twin Bunks
The traditional design featuring 2 single beds (generally UK standard single size: 90cm x 190cm) stacked directly on top of each other. Suitable for brother or sisters sharing a space.
2. L-Shaped Bunk Beds
In this setup, the bottom bed is positioned at a best angle to the leading bunk. This leaves a corner footprint that frequently accommodates integrated shelving, a desk, or a small play location beneath.
3. Triple Sleeper Bunks (Bunk with Double Bottom)
A remarkably popular option for growing families or guest rooms. These feature a single bed on the top and a small double (4ft) or standard double (4ft 6in) mattress on the bottom.
4. Bunk Beds with Trundles
For those who frequently host sleepovers but lack the vertical area for a triple sleeper, a trundle bed presents from beneath the bottom bunk bed near me, supplying an extra mattress that tucks nicely away by day.
5. High Sleepers and Mezzanines
Technically a relative of the bunk bed, a high sleeper includes an elevated bed with open space, a desk, or a sofa below, rather than a second bed. Perfect for teenagers.

To make sure satisfaction with the investment, think about the following useful points before purchasing:
- Ceiling Height: Measure the bedroom ceiling height carefully. Remember to leave appropriate headroom for the kid sleeping on the top bunk to stay up comfortably without bumping their head.
- Room Layout: Note the area of radiators, windows, plug sockets, and doors. A ladder on the incorrect side can block access to a closet or door swing.
- Age of the Children: UK security standards highly recommend that children under the age of 6 must not sleep on the leading bunk bed sales due to the danger of falls.
- Bed mattress Selection: Bunk beds typically need particular bed mattress depths (especially for the leading bunk). Aspect the expense of compatible mattresses into the general spending plan.
Vital Safety Checklist for Parents
When the bunk bed is put together in the UK home, follow these golden rules to preserve a safe environment:
- Check the Tightness of Fixtures: Re-tighten all bolts and screws a few weeks after assembly, and occasionally thereafter, as natural movement can loosen them.
- No Roughhousing: Discourage kids from leaping, hanging from guardrails, or playing aggressively on the upper tier.
- Nightlights: Ensure there is adequate lighting or a low-level nightlight so kids can safely navigate the ladder if they awaken during the night.
- Single Occupant Rule: Enforce a stringent one-child-at-a-time guideline for the leading bunk beds for kids.
